Overview
The goal of this course is to give insights into cultural nuances affecting women's health and strategies for delivering culturally competent care.Goals and Learning Outcomes
Healthcare professionals need to heighten their awareness about the importance of role, culture, and tradition in preventing and treating women’s unique healthcare problems. When there is a lack of cultural sensitivity in communication, patients are less likely to be content with their healthcare experience, increasing the likelihood of miscommunication and possible cultural disparities.
- Recall cultural practices and gender roles that impact women’s health and how they influence health behaviors across the lifespan.
- Recognize strategies for providing culturally competent care, including addressing harmful practices and accommodating cultural beliefs when appropriate.
